Retail Genomics Market Surging at 16%; Increasing Demand of nucleic acid sequencing will Give Rise to Retail Genomics market: Fact MR Study

Reduction in retail genomic test expense has become affordable to consumers boosting market demand.

Fact.MR – A Market Research and Competitive Intelligence Provider: The global sales of retail genomics market are expected to grow in the assessment period of 2021-2031. A forecast by Fact.MR estimates that retail genomics market revenues will nearly double between forecast period, with five-year comp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 16%.

Due to mass affordability, sequencing has brought in a paradigm shift in the retail genomics market, making it possible for consumers to detect risk factors. This has encouraged key players, manufacturers, and suppliers in health insurance, care delivery, and daily life to expand their market share.

Various pharmaceutical companies are investing more in personalized medicine research. Personalized medicine allows doctors to detect a patient's specific requirements, medications, and treatments. Growth in personalized medicine market is expected to create opportunities for key players in retail genomics market. Personalized medicine therapy has become more prominent as it offers cost savings, patient compliance, drug safety, early disease detection, and therapy optimization, which is fueling market growth.

Key takeaways:

  • U.S. dominates the global retail genomics market owing to the factors such as increasing research activities and growing advanced technology.
  • Canada is expected to be the largest market share of the retail genomics market with vast commercialization.
  • Asia Pacific is expected to see growth in the retail genomics market in the forecasted period owing to the entry of new players in the region.
  • Increasing awareness in developing countries like China and Japan about genetic sequencing will boost the market in the region.

Growth drivers:

  • Presence of more retail genomics key players across countries will lead growth of the market.
  • Increase in government initiatives to strengthen genomics projects will give rise to market expansion.
  • Increasing awareness about personalized medicine and improving lifestyle with the help of retail genomics will lead the market growth.

 

Key restraints:

  • Lack of awareness regarding test might hamper growth opportunities.
  • Unfavorable reimbursement scenario in developing economies will pose a challenge to the growth of the market.
